Fix compiler errors

This commit is contained in:
code liturgy 2022-11-12 13:50:32 -05:00
parent 620745f506
commit 87d4a6373a
3 changed files with 2 additions and 85 deletions

View File

@ -10,7 +10,7 @@
</PropertyGroup> </PropertyGroup>
<ItemGroup> <ItemGroup>
<PackageReference Include="Grpc.AspNetCore" Version="2.49.0-pre1" /> <PackageReference Include="Grpc.AspNetCore" Version="2.50.0-pre1" />
<PackageReference Include="Microsoft.AspNetCore.ApiAuthorization.IdentityServer" Version="6.0.8" /> <PackageReference Include="Microsoft.AspNetCore.ApiAuthorization.IdentityServer" Version="6.0.8" />
<PackageReference Include="Microsoft.AspNetCore.Authorization" Version="6.0.8" /> <PackageReference Include="Microsoft.AspNetCore.Authorization" Version="6.0.8" />
<PackageReference Include="Microsoft.AspNetCore.Authorization.Policy" Version="2.2.0" /> <PackageReference Include="Microsoft.AspNetCore.Authorization.Policy" Version="2.2.0" />

View File

@ -10,7 +10,6 @@
<ItemGroup> <ItemGroup>
<PackageReference Include="Microsoft.AspNet.Mvc" Version="5.2.9" /> <PackageReference Include="Microsoft.AspNet.Mvc" Version="5.2.9" />
<PackageReference Include="Microsoft.EntityFrameworkCore.InMemory" Version="6.0.8" /> <PackageReference Include="Microsoft.EntityFrameworkCore.InMemory" Version="6.0.8" />
<PackageReference Include="Redis.OM" Version="0.2.3" />
<PackageReference Include="Microsoft.EntityFrameworkCore.Tools" Version="6.0.8"> <PackageReference Include="Microsoft.EntityFrameworkCore.Tools" Version="6.0.8">
<PrivateAssets>all</PrivateAssets> <PrivateAssets>all</PrivateAssets>
<I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ets> <I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
@ -83,8 +82,6 @@
</ItemGroup> </ItemGroup>
<ItemGroup> <ItemGroup>
<AdditionalFiles Include="Views\Data\Banks\Index.cshtml" />
<AdditionalFiles Include="Views\Data\Currencies\Index.cshtml" />
<AdditionalFiles Include="Views\Account\Index.cshtml" /> <AdditionalFiles Include="Views\Account\Index.cshtml" />
</ItemGroup> </ItemGroup>

View File

@ -1,6 +1,5 @@
using System.Diagnostics; using System.Diagnostics;
using CodeLiturgy.Views.Controllers; using CodeLiturgy.Views.Controllers;
using CodeLiturgy.Views.Controllers.Data;
using CodeLiturgy.Views.Languages; using CodeLiturgy.Views.Languages;
using Microsoft.AspNetCore.Mvc.ViewFeatures; using Microsoft.AspNetCore.Mvc.ViewFeatures;
@ -20,86 +19,7 @@ internal class LayoutCache
RootKeyName, RootKeyName,
RootLocation, RootLocation,
nameof(HomeController), nameof(HomeController),
new List<RouteRecord>() new List<RouteRecord>(), ViewType.Root);
{
new RouteRecord(
DataKeyName,
DataLocation,
nameof(DataController),
new List<RouteRecord>()
{
new RouteRecord(
CompaniesKeyName,
CompaniesLocation,
nameof(CompaniesController),
new List<RouteRecord>()
),
new RouteRecord(
CountriesKeyName,
CountriesLocation,
nameof(CountriesController),
new List<RouteRecord>()
),
new RouteRecord(
CurrenciesKeyName,
CurrenciesLocation,
nameof(CurrenciesController),
new List<RouteRecord>()
),
new RouteRecord(
BanksKeyName,
BanksLocation,
nameof(BanksController),
new List<RouteRecord>()
),
new RouteRecord(
DataUsersKeyName,
DataUsersLocation,
nameof(DataUsersController),
new List<RouteRecord>()
),
},
ViewType.Data
),
new RouteRecord(
SystemKeyName,
SystemRouteLocation,
nameof(SystemController),
new List<RouteRecord>()
{
new RouteRecord(
RolesKeyName,
RolesLocation,
nameof(RolesController),
new List<RouteRecord>()
),
new RouteRecord(
ApplicationUsersKeyName,
ApplicationUsersLocation,
nameof(ApplicationUsersController),
new List<RouteRecord>()
),
new RouteRecord(
LogsKeyName,
LogsLocation,
nameof(LogsController),
new List<RouteRecord>()
)
},
ViewType.System
),
new RouteRecord(
AccountKeyName,
AccountRouteLocation,
nameof(AccountController),
new List<RouteRecord>()
{
new RouteRecord(ChangePasswordKeyName, ChangePasswordRouteLocation, nameof(AccountController), new List<RouteRecord>())
},
ViewType.Account
),
}, ViewType.Root);
#endregion Route Tree #endregion Route Tree